TN12 vs TN9: Area Comparison

Side-by-side comparison of TN12 Tonbridge and TN9 Tonbridge covering house prices, crime, schools, broadband, council tax, green space and energy performance.

At a Glance

TN9 is the more affordable option at £375,000 median vs £420,000 in TN12. TN9 has lower recorded crime (2,314 vs 2,456 offences over 13 months). TN9 has notably better broadband connectivity.
